Today’s episode is your reminder that you get to choose who you want to be this holiday season. Not who your family thinks you should be, not who Uncle Leroy tries to provoke, and not who your old habits default to.
We’re talking about:
• How to handle shifting family dynamics when the kids get married
• How to stop taking everyone else’s behavior personally
• How to decide ahead of time the emotions you want to experience
• Why your thoughts (not your relatives) create your feelings
• The “three kinds of business” — God’s, theirs, and yours
• What belongs to you, and what you can completely release
If you want a Thanksgiving you don’t walk away from irritated, resentful, or emotionally exhausted, this episode will help you get there.
